  1. Wayfarer is an album by the Jan Garbarek Group recorded in March 1983 and released on ECM September that year. The quartet features guitarist Bill Frisell and rhythm section Eberhard Weber and Michael Di Pasqua.

  2. 5 gen 2012 · Wayfarer. Jan Garbarek tenor and soprano saxophones. Bill Frisell guitar. Eberhard Weber bass. Michael DiPasqua drums, percussion. Recorded March 1983 at Talent Studio, Oslo. Engineer: Jan Erik Kongshaug. Produced by Manfred Eicher. The Jan Garbarek Group has ever been among ECM’s more formidable.
